Abstract
In various embodiments, a circuit arrangement includes a calibration filter set up to receive a signal based on a first signal and to provide a calibrated signal, the first signal being a signal which is provided by an analog/digital converter and is based on an analog signal, the analog signal being provided by at least one sensor of a sensor arrangement, a filter arrangement set up to receive a signal based on the first signal and to provide a second signal, and a controller set up to select a sensor-specific control signal dependent on the frequency response of the sensor from a plurality of control signals and to provide the calibration filter with said signal, the calibrated signal being based on the first signal and the sensor-specific control signal and corresponding or substantially corresponding to a predefined spectral mask in a predefined frequency range.
